the restaurant equivalent of one of those second hand book shops where the owner clearly is annoyed that you are trying to buy books but you keep going anyway. the owner is kind of weird but when I was in college he always let us get the early bird special after it technically ended because we were tired, broke pastry students who clearly looked dead inside. the breakfast is so good. it is so greasy and bad for you but so good. cash only
